As a Senior Cloud Engineer specializing in Microsoft Azure at UBDS, you will be a critical player in empowering our clients through innovative cloud solutions. You will leverage your expertise to build, manage, and optimize cloud infrastructure while enabling businesses to achieve their strategic goals. In this role, you will be responsible for deploying new services, troubleshooting issues, and ensuring high-performance and scalable solutions within Azure.
Responsibilities
- Design, implement, and manage highly available and secure cloud infrastructure solutions on Microsoft Azure.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and develop scalable cloud solutions that meet business needs.
- Support migration of existing applications and infrastructure to Azure, ensuring minimal disruption to business operations.
- Implement Infrastructure as Code (IaC) practices using tools such as ARM templates, Terraform, or Bicep.
- Monitor and optimize cloud services performance, security, and cost effectiveness.
- Provide technical support and expertise to clients, solving complex problems swiftly and effectively.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est Azure features and services, and proactively integrate relevant enhancements into client architectures.
- Document architecture solutions, best practices, and standards for cloud infrastructure.
About You
- Proven experience in cloud engineering or cloud architecture, with a focus on Microsoft Azure.
- Strong knowledge of Azure services, including compute, storage, networking, and security.
- Experience in managing cloud environment resilience and disaster recovery strategies.
- Hands-on experience implementing and managing security best practices in Azure.
- Familiarity with DevOps principles, CI/CD pipelines, and related tools such as Azure DevOps.
-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to troubleshoot complex issues in cloud environments.
- Excellent communication skills, capable of conveying technical concepts to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- A desire to stay current with emerging cloud technologies and innovations.
- Relevant certifications such as Microsoft Certified: Azure Solutions Architect Expert or Microsoft Certified: Azure Administrator Associate are a plus.
